Freight Forwarders Industry in Cambodia

Cambodia's freight forwarding sector is expanding rapidly, with its market size reaching nearly $1 billion annually. The country hosts over 200 freight forwarders, contributing to the growing economy. Major import partners include China, the United States, and Thailand, while key exports go to the United States, the European Union, and Japan. This dynamic trade environment underscores the importance of efficient freight forwarders in facilitating smooth global trade.

What are the main freight forwarding challenges in Cambodia?

The Cambodian freight forwarding industry faces several pressing challenges:

How does infrastructure impact freight forwarding in Cambodia?

One of the most considerable hurdles is the inadequate infrastructure. Although investments are being made, many roads and ports still require significant upgrades to handle high volumes efficiently. As a result, delays and increased operational costs are common issues faced by freight forwarders.

Why is regulatory complexity a challenge for freight forwarders?

Freight forwarders in Cambodia must navigate complex regulatory frameworks. Compliance with various customs regulations is essential, but the frequent changes in import-export policies and the lack of a centralised system make it difficult to ensure smooth operations, leading to further delays.

How does local competition affect the freight forwarding industry?

Local competition is fierce, with numerous small and larger logistics firms competing for market share. This competition drives prices down, squeezing profit margins for freight forwarding companies and forcing them to innovate constantly.

How to Become a Freight Forwarder in Cambodia?

Becoming a freight forwarder in Cambodia requires adherence to legal and operational requirements:

What is the significance of obtaining the proper license?

Prospective freight forwarders must secure a logistics license from the relevant Cambodian authorities. This license is crucial for operating legally within the country's borders and ensuring compliance with national and international trade laws.

How essential is knowledge of local regulations?

Understanding and adhering to the local regulatory environment is vital. Freight forwarders should be familiar with Cambodian customs codes and logistics standards, ensuring all operations are performed legally and efficiently.

What are the registration and certification requirements?

Registering the business with the Ministry of Commerce and obtaining any necessary certifications related to freight handling are mandatory. These steps ensure transparency and accountability in operations.

Top Ports in Cambodia

Several key ports support Cambodia's logistics network:

  • Port of Sihanoukville: Cambodia's primary international seaport handles the bulk of sea-bound freight, boasting modern container and bulk cargo facilities.
  • Phnom Penh Autonomous Port: Strategically located along the Mekong River, this port is a critical hub for inland waterway logistics and trade, especially with Vietnam.
  • Kampong Cham Port: Known for supporting agricultural exports, this port facilitates trade in the northeastern region of Cambodia with its growing capacity.
  • Kampot Sea Port: Primarily supporting small-scale trade operations and tourism, contributing to the local economy.
  • Koh Kong Port: While smaller, it plays a role in the economic development of the southern region, enabling trade and transportation to nearby countries.
